AKM informs on tuition fees structures

Ao Student’s Conference (AKM) has informed on the tuition fees structures for Mokokchung district. A press statement by AKM president, Lanutoshi Aier and education secretary Lanulemba Longchar informed that the charges for home tuition from classes from A to 7 is Rs. 2000 per student, classes 8 to 10, Rs. 2500 per student, classes 11 and 12, Rs. 3000 per student.

They also informed that the maximum intake of students for a specific session should be 4 students and that the third and fourth students would be charged only 50% of the fee, like, first person- Rs. 2000, second person- Rs. 2000, third person- Rs. 1000 and fourth person- Rs. 1000.


AKM has also informed on normal tuition monthly fees: Classes A to 7 would be Rs. 700- per student, classes 8 to 10, Rs. 1000- per student, classes 11 and above, Rs. 1300-per student. The minimum hours of every tuition for a student should be 8 hours a week, maximum intake of students for a specific period/session should be 8 students.
